The Fan, Richmond, VA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in The Fan?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| The Fan Studio Apartments | $1,352 | $1,075 | $1,507 |
| The Fan 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,558 | $1,075 | $2,100 |
| The Fan 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,899 | $1,095 | $2,649 |
| The Fan 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,739 | $1,700 | $4,555 |

Frequently Asked Questions about The Fan
How much are Studio apartments in The Fan?
There are currently 71 Studio Apartments in The Fan with rent ranges from $1,075 to $1,507 with an average price of $1,352.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om The Fan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in The Fan ranges from $1,075 to $2,100 with an average monthly rent of $1,558.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in The Fan c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in The Fan range from $1,095 to $2,649.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,899.
How expensive are The Fan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 59 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in The Fan on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,700 to $4,555 - averaging $2,739 for the location.
